Blockchain as the Future of Vehicle Titling
Blockchain technology provides a secure and transparent alternative to the outdated system, creating a tamper-proof record available to all stakeholders, including dealerships, insurers, and DMVs. This solution allows for near-instant verification and transfers, preserving individual ownership rights and opening up possibilities for future programmable assets.
A Cost-Free Solution for State Governments
The American Association of Motor Vehicle Administrators (AAMVA) has made slow progress toward e-titling systems. However, existing solutions remain centralized and costly for states. In contrast, Cario's model is free for state governments, shifting the cost burden to dealers and lenders who benefit from faster processing times and reduced reliance on expensive government contracts.
